New fantasy novel hits the shelves

TELLING the story of a world gone wrong, Local author Renee Hayes has released her latest book, The Girl Who Freed the Darkness, captivating readers once again in the post-apocalyptic Rim Walker universe.

Following her first release The Girl Who Broke The World, the sequel follows protagonist Zemira Creedence as she grapples with a new curse possessed by the indomitable spirit of former Rim guardian Kyeitha. 

Teaming up with former captor Ravaryn Black, they journey to the perilous Dark Rim, unearthing world-altering secrets. The stakes are high as evil forces stir and an ancient power seeks to reshape their destinies.

Releasing her book while  travelling Australia, Hayes said she was excited to finally have her sequel hit the shelves and hopes it is another step forward in becoming a New York Times bestseller. 

“It’s a surreal feeling and it's great that I have finally been able to do something I always dreamed off as a kid,” she said. 

“I feel like I have definitely accomplished something really cool and not something a lot of people get to do.”

Written for a young adult audience, Hayes hopes her book will appeal to lovers of all things magic and fantasy.
